Question content area top Part 1 The winner of a "million dollar" lottery is to receive $30 comma 000 plus $30 comma 000 at the end of each year for 29 years or the present value of this annuity in cash. How much cash would she receive if money is worth 9% compounded annually? Question content area bottom Part 1 She would receive $ 335,948.49. (Round to the nearest cent as needed.)
